Задать вопрос
@daniil14056

Как именно работает Сумматор в процессоре? Сигналы же не могут одновременно прийти, то есть будет 2 работы?

И все другие логические устройства.
Интересует когда именно происходит вычисления.
Допустим приходит 2 сигнала, но они же 100% не одновременно же придут?
То есть допустим на входах были до 1 и 1 сигналы, и приходят сигналы 0 0, но сначала же придет первый 0, и он там пойдет дальше по цепи 0 + 1 , а потом(через 0.0000000001 секунды) придет второй 0-0й и произойдет вычисление 0+0. То есть первое лишние вычисление.
  • Вопрос задан
  • 128 просмотров
Подписаться 1 Простой
Ответы на вопрос 2
@pfg21
ex-турист
в процессоре все сигналы данных синхронизированы специальным, проведенным отдельно от данных, сигналом тактовой частоты.
значения сигналов считываются не по фронтам, а с не которой задержкой на установление значения.

кроме временных запаздываний фронт сигнала может быть искажен переходными процессами и т.д.

при разводке процессора, платы и т.д. учитывают рассинхронизацию сигналов. к примеру проводники одной шины выравниваются по длине.
Ответ написан
15432
@15432
Системный программист ^_^
Да какое ещё лишнее вычисление, это аналоговый уровень процессора, оно на физике работает. Ну да, всегда есть момент, когда не все сигналы дошли и значение на выходе не определено, для этого есть опорная частота, на определенном "тике" которой значение с выхода "считывается" и пропускается в логическую схему дальше, например, D-триггером.
Именно для этого "разгоняют" процессор, увеличивают частоту, чтобы считывать результаты раньше. А экстремальное охлаждение
азотом делают для уменьшения емкости элементов, чтобы как раз быстрее этот результат "устаканивался".
Ответ написан
Ваш ответ на вопрос

Вопрос закрыт для ответов и комментариев

Потому что уже есть похожий вопрос.
Похожие вопросы